Expert: Bitcoin ETFs Remain Strong Despite Record Outflows

Between August 27 and September 6, U.S. Bitcoin exchange-traded funds (ETFs) saw outflows totaling $1.2 billion. While this marks the longest streak of outflows since the funds were first introduced, experts believe it’s not a sign of trouble but rather a normal part of the market's growth cycle.

The recent dip in Bitcoin's (BTC) price was accompanied by significant outflows from 12 U.S. Bitcoin ETFs. Despite concerns, this trend could be viewed as a natural step in the development of ETF categories.

"It's two steps forward, one step back," said Eric Balchunas, senior ETF analyst at Bloomberg. "That's how most ETF categories are established and mature. Nothing rises in a straight line—there's always fluctuation because these funds cater to both long-term investors and traders."

According to Farside Investors, the $1.2 billion in outflows represents about 3% of the total assets in Bitcoin ETFs, which now stand at $46 billion. Balchunas noted that a truly alarming outflow would be in the range of 15% to 20%.

Bitcoin ETFs initially experienced a surge of cash inflows, with $12 billion pouring into the funds during the first two months of trading, according to Bianco Research. However, the pace has slowed, with $4 billion added over the next six months and only $1 billion over the past three months.

Bianco Research was more cautious about the ETFs’ future, highlighting the slowing inflows. In contrast, Balchunas emphasized the importance of minimizing outflows during downturns. "The key to building a successful ETF category is not just attracting money during good times but also limiting outflows during bad times," Balchunas said, pointing to previous events like the Mt. Gox sell-offs and government-related liquidations, which saw ETFs quickly recover after only minimal losses.

"Bitcoin ETFs have done a remarkable job preventing Bitcoin from plummeting," Balchunas added. "They've saved Bitcoin from hitting rock bottom on several occasions in the past few months." $BTC $ETH $BNB
